The Mid-East Mizmar Turkish Shawm is an authentic musical instrument that brings the rich and vibrant sounds of Middle Eastern music to life. This shawm, also known as a zurna or mizmar, is a double-reed wind instrument with a distinctive conical bore and a unique, haunting tone.
The body of the Mid-East Mizmar Turkish Shawm is made from high-quality African Blackwood, a dense and durable hardwood that is prized for its superior acoustic properties. The instrument's reeds are made from cane, which are hand-cut and meticulously shaped to ensure optimal sound quality. The reeds are secured in the instrument's ebony tip, which helps to regulate airflow and provide a stable pitch.
The Mid-East Mizmar Turkish Shawm features six finger holes, which allow for a wide range of notes and expressive playing techniques. The instrument also comes with a traditional leather bag, which protects the reeds and ensures they remain moist and pliable.
